Transaction 1639ac959bd145e74bf64c6618678d4fb7d0ca19d1f018ae35753ef8e1f7be68

1 Input
2 Outputs
  • 1639ac959bd145e74bf64c6618678d4fb7d0ca19d1f018ae35753ef8e1f7be68:0
  • value  35086666
    address  1Ar4UhJvC12mwwzFtCQcRcU1VoFTBYSb4F
  • 1639ac959bd145e74bf64c6618678d4fb7d0ca19d1f018ae35753ef8e1f7be68:1
  • value  59900000
    address  3L82WhQPo1hTQEkekzAsXGxqbaYtWKqXJG